Tetovo, 14 May 2025 (MIA) - Following the departure of Arben Taravari’s Alliance for Albanians from the ruling coalition, the Health Ministry will continue to be held by VLEN and there are no negotiations about a cabinet reshuffle, Bilall Kasami, one of the leaders of VLEN, told journalists on Wednesday.
“The combinations that are being made in terms of the division of responsibilities for the Government’s leadership are being made with a political agreement, but also based on the capacities of certain parties in the ruling coalition. We requested the Health Ministry since Arben Taravari was a member of the [VLEN] coalition. He requested that ministry, and now with his departure we are ready to discuss similar combinations, but there are no negotiations within the Government about reshuffles at this moment. Unless a new situation emerges, VLEN will continue to hold all positions it has held so far,” Kasami said.
Another VLEN leader, Izet Mexhiti, who is also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Environment and Physical Planning, told journalists the Government is stable following AA’s announced departure.
“While someone is concerned with how to make things easier for [DUI leader Ali] Ahmeti, we are saying and confirming that the Government is stable. A priority above all priorities for us are the citizens, the voters, and we are trying to be closer to them every day and to solve their problems, while others are thinking how to make things easier for Ahmeti,”
